I thought I would use this section this week as a F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ions) piece. I get asked the same series of questions and thought I might answer a few of those here. So, here we go:
- What do you read? This is a really common question. It boils down to where do you get your information? I read a lot of monthly magazines, but only two do I read cover to cover – Fast Company and Wired. I subscribe to a number of web bulletins that are really informative including Springwise (great news on emerging businesses), Knowledge @ Whartons and Knowledge @ W.P. Carey. Both of these are college business school letters. I read a lot of business and science books as well as a number of book summaries. Since I have a weekly blog and a monthly newsletter I am ALWAYS studying trends and new ideas.
- How many weeks do you travel? I am usually on the road about 47 weeks a year. What I do is about bringing my ideas to my clients and that means airports, taxi cabs, and countless hotel rooms (not to mention club sandwiches from room service!).
- How many programs do you have? I have over 30 core programs and presentations. I usually only have 5 in play at any given time. I update the data, images and content every quarter to keep the ideas fresh and current.
- How many people are in your company? Well, that’s a difficult question. I have been big and I have been small. I am now really small. I have lots of strategic alliances. These are people I always work with, but on a project basis. Think of my organizational set up as a “hive” with lots of buzz going on connecting lots of people in an informal way. Weird, I know, but it works!
